United Bankers Plc (United Bankers Oyj, "UB") is a Finnish wealth management and investment markets company established in 1986 and headquartered at Aleksanterinkatu 21 A in Helsinki. The group's business segments are wealth management and capital markets services, and in asset management it concentrates on alternative and real-asset investments. Its product range spans traditional equity and fixed-income funds, real-asset funds, limited-partnership private equity funds for professional investors, discretionary and advisory portfolio management, and corporate finance advisory. The group presents itself as a pioneer in forest investing in the Nordics and as the fourth-largest private forest owner in Finland.

The group operates through several regulated subsidiaries, including UB Asset Management Ltd, UB Fund Management Company Ltd, UB Corporate Finance Ltd, UB Nordic Forest Management Ltd, UB Finance Ltd and Fourton Ltd, all supervised by the Finnish Financial Supervisory Authority, and it also distributes through registered tied agents. Fund products include the UB Nordic Forest Funds, which invest in forest properties and pursue stable cash flow and value appreciation independent of listed markets, and the UB Forest Industry Green Growth Fund (UB FIGG), a private equity fund investing in replacements for plastics and other fossil-based materials and in higher-value use of wood and agricultural side streams. UB publishes sustainability material such as a climate roadmap and a whitepaper on integrating biodiversity into forest investment strategies. Clients access services digitally through the OmaUB online service, where investments can be made and portfolios monitored.

United Bankers Plc is majority-owned by its key personnel and its shares trade on Nasdaq Helsinki under the ticker UNITED. John Ojanperä serves as CEO, presenting the group's half-year reviews.

Business model

United Bankers earns revenue from managing client assets and providing capital markets services. Wealth management comprises investment funds (equity, fixed-income and real-asset funds), private equity limited partnership funds for professional investors and portfolio management mandates, while the capital markets segment provides corporate finance advisory on M&A transactions, IPOs and capital raises, including acting as Certified Advisor to companies listed on Nasdaq First North. In 2022 group revenue was EUR 48.6 million with adjusted operating profit of EUR 16.6 million.

Fees tied to assets under management in funds and portfolio management mandates, plus advisory fees from corporate finance services such as M&A, IPO and capital-raising mandates and Certified Advisor duties on Nasdaq First North.

Traction

Assets under management were approximately EUR 4.6 billion as of 30 June 2023, and the H1/2026 half-year report states AUM rose to a record level, supported by two acquisitions. Group revenue was EUR 48.6 million in 2022 with adjusted operating profit of EUR 16.6 million. UB FIGG began operations in January 2023 with over EUR 100 million in investment commitments against a EUR 300 million target. The group employed 163 FTEs and used 31 agents as of 30 June 2023.

Market position

Described as one of the oldest independent asset managers and investment companies in Finland, with around 40 years of experience, a leading Nordic manager in real-asset investments, a forerunner in Nordic forest investing and the fourth-largest private forest owner in Finland. UB FIGG became the largest financial investor in packaging materials company Paptic.

Focus on alternative and real-asset investments, particularly forestry and forest-industry strategies, combined with in-house forest management (UB Nordic Forest Management) and sector expertise in pulp, paper and packaging within UB FIGG; funds aim for returns and cash flow less correlated with listed equity markets.

History

United Bankers Plc was established in 1986 and is described as one of the oldest investment companies and independent asset managers in Finland, with roughly 40 years of experience. Its shares are listed on Nasdaq Helsinki, and the company remains majority-owned by its key personnel. In January 2023 the group launched the UB Forest Industry Green Growth Fund, and in the first half of 2026 it completed two acquisitions.

Jan 2024
UB FIGG led second part of EUR 27.5 million investment round in Paptic

UB FIGG led the second closing (EUR 4.5 million, completed at the end of 2023) of Paptic Ltd's two-part EUR 27.5 million growth financing, joined by Emerald Technology Ventures, SIG InnoVentures and EIC Fund, and also bought secondary shares from early-stage investors, becoming Paptic's largest financial investor.
